Breaker

Implement circuit breaker opening at current zero crossing 实现电路断路器在电流过零时断开 Library Elements Description

The Breaker block implements a circuit breaker where the opening and closing times can be controlled either from an external Simulink signal (external control mode), or from an internal control timer (internal control mode).

断路器模块实现了开闭时间由外部Simulink信号(外部控制模式)或内部控制定时器(内部控制模式)可控的电路断路器。

A series Rs-Cs snubber circuit is included in the model. It can be connected to the circuit breaker. If the Breaker block happens to be in series with an inductive circuit, an open circuit or a current source, you must use a snubber. 一系列Rs-Cs缓冲电路包含在模型中。它可以连接到断路器。如果发生断路器模块串联一个电感电路、一个开路或一个电流源,你必须使用一个缓冲电路。

When the Breaker block is set in external control mode, a Simulink input appears on the block icon. The control signal connected to the Simulink input must be either 0 or 1 (0 to open the breaker, 1 to close it).

当断路器块被设置在外部控制模式下,模块图标上出现的Simulink输入端。连接到Simulink的输入端控制信号必须是0或1(0打开断路器, 1关闭)。

When the Breaker block is set in internal control mode, the switching times are specified in the dialog box of the block.

当断路器块被设置在内部控制模式下,开关时间在模块的对话框中指定。

When the breaker is closed, it is represented by a resistance Ron. The Ron

value can be set as small as necessary in order to be negligible compared with external components (a typical value is 10 mohms). When the breaker is open, it has an infinite resistance.

当断路器闭合,它由内部电阻代表。 为了与外部元件(典型值是10毫欧)相比是可以忽略的,内部电阻值有必要设置的很小。当断路器是断开的,它具有无穷大的电阻。

The arc extinction process is simulated by opening the breaker device when its current passes through 0 at the first current zero crossing following the transition of the Simulink control input from 1 to 0.

Simulink的控制输入从1变为0且在第一次电流过零点,断路器的电流过零时, 灭弧过程由断开的断路器设备模拟。

Operation动作 The Breaker closes when 闭合

Conditions条件 Control signal goes to 1 (for discrete systems, control signal must stay at 1 for at least 3 times the sampling period)控制信号变为1(离散系统,控制信号必须至少在3次采样周期保持为1) Operation动作 The Breaker opens when 断开

Conditions条件 Control signal goes to 0 控制信号变为0

Breaker current passes through 0 断路器电流过零

Note注意

The Breaker block may not be the appropriate switching device to use for DC circuits. For such applications, it is recommended that you use the Ideal Switch block as a switching device.

对于直流电路,断路器块可能不是合适的开关设备。 对于这样的应用,建议你使用理想开关模块作为开关器件。

Dialog Box and Parameters对话框和参数

Breaker resistance Ron 内部电阻

The internal breaker resistance, in ohms (Ω). The Breaker resistance Ron parameter cannot be set to 0.

断路器内部电阻,单位是欧姆。断路器内部电阻参数不能设置为0。

Initial state 初始状态

The initial state of the breaker. A closed contact is displayed in the block icon when the Initial state parameter is set to 1, and an open contact is displayed when it is set to 0.

断路器的初始状态。 当初始状态参数设置为1时,一个常闭触点显示在模块图标上;当它被设置为0时,显示常开触点。
